MI vs RCB Second Innings Prediction: In the opening match of the 14th edition of the Indian Premier League (IPL), the defending champions Mumbai Indians (MI) are facing the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B) at the M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ai. It has been a fascinating rivalry between the two teams in the history of the tournament as in the 29 games played between them Mumbai Indians have won 19 matches while RCB have won just 10 games. Both MI and RCB will be hoping to start their IPL 2021 campaign on a high with a big win. Brief score of the last result at the venue: Mumbai Indians 132/4 beat Chennai Super Kings 131/4 by 6 wickets in Qualifier 1 of IPL 2019.
Pitch Report: The pitch at the MA Chidambaram Stadium in Chennai is expected to be dry and slow for the IPL 2021 season opener. The spinners from both the teams will enjoy bowling on this track which usually assists the slow bowlers.
